La renarde
We've all seen those images of foxes venturing to the outskirts of our cities and experimenting with a new life in a new space. Sacha Todorov invites us to put ourselves in the shoes of one of these animals by following in the footsteps of a fox.
Habituated in our fictions, by turns companion of Robin Hood, the Raven or the Little Prince, hero of operas or comics, from Disney to manga, the fox even has its "novel"! As for the fox, she'll now have her own play.
Like her companion, the fox's ambivalent character means she can be seen as both harmful and sympathetic, kind yet cunning and potentially dangerous. She is therefore quite close to us and could, why not, become our double.
By immersing himself in her skin and observing her ability to adapt to an a priori hostile urban environment, Sacha Todorov humorously questions the sharing of space and the definition of predator. Under this "animal incarnation", the show offers a hollow portrait of our world. Costumes, sets and props are within view of the audience and the actors' hands. In the middle of this space, the fox, a candidate for adaptation, hands us a survival manual.
